54
Write less code… ...use Auth & Push Notifications

Write less code: use Firebase (Auth and Notifications)!

Embed Size (px)

Citation preview

Page 1: Write less code: use Firebase (Auth and Notifications)!

Write less code… ...use

Auth & Push Notifications

Page 2: Write less code: use Firebase (Auth and Notifications)!
Page 3: Write less code: use Firebase (Auth and Notifications)!
Page 4: Write less code: use Firebase (Auth and Notifications)!

Un po’ di storia

Page 5: Write less code: use Firebase (Auth and Notifications)!

2012-2014

Page 6: Write less code: use Firebase (Auth and Notifications)!
Page 7: Write less code: use Firebase (Auth and Notifications)!
Page 8: Write less code: use Firebase (Auth and Notifications)!
Page 9: Write less code: use Firebase (Auth and Notifications)!
Page 10: Write less code: use Firebase (Auth and Notifications)!

31new releasessince I/O 2016

Page 11: Write less code: use Firebase (Auth and Notifications)!
Page 12: Write less code: use Firebase (Auth and Notifications)!
Page 13: Write less code: use Firebase (Auth and Notifications)!

Real time conversions!

Page 14: Write less code: use Firebase (Auth and Notifications)!
Page 15: Write less code: use Firebase (Auth and Notifications)!
Page 16: Write less code: use Firebase (Auth and Notifications)!
Page 17: Write less code: use Firebase (Auth and Notifications)!

Export to

Page 18: Write less code: use Firebase (Auth and Notifications)!

v. 1.0 :)

Page 19: Write less code: use Firebase (Auth and Notifications)!

“But I want my data now!”

-- every developer ever

Page 20: Write less code: use Firebase (Auth and Notifications)!

1 minute latency

Page 21: Write less code: use Firebase (Auth and Notifications)!

Introducing Debug View

Page 22: Write less code: use Firebase (Auth and Notifications)!
Page 23: Write less code: use Firebase (Auth and Notifications)!
Page 24: Write less code: use Firebase (Auth and Notifications)!

FREE! Up to five tests onphysical Android devices per day

Page 25: Write less code: use Firebase (Auth and Notifications)!
Page 26: Write less code: use Firebase (Auth and Notifications)!
Page 27: Write less code: use Firebase (Auth and Notifications)!

Auth

Page 28: Write less code: use Firebase (Auth and Notifications)!
Page 29: Write less code: use Firebase (Auth and Notifications)!
Page 30: Write less code: use Firebase (Auth and Notifications)!
Page 31: Write less code: use Firebase (Auth and Notifications)!
Page 32: Write less code: use Firebase (Auth and Notifications)!

Okay, ma come?

Page 33: Write less code: use Firebase (Auth and Notifications)!

Add Firebase Gradle dependency

compile 'com.google.firebase:

firebase-auth:9.8.0'

Page 34: Write less code: use Firebase (Auth and Notifications)!

Nell’Activity...

private FirebaseAuth mAuth;

private FirebaseAuth.AuthStateListener mAuthListener;

Page 35: Write less code: use Firebase (Auth and Notifications)!
Page 36: Write less code: use Firebase (Auth and Notifications)!
Page 37: Write less code: use Firebase (Auth and Notifications)!
Page 38: Write less code: use Firebase (Auth and Notifications)!
Page 39: Write less code: use Firebase (Auth and Notifications)!

oppure

Page 40: Write less code: use Firebase (Auth and Notifications)!
Page 41: Write less code: use Firebase (Auth and Notifications)!
Page 42: Write less code: use Firebase (Auth and Notifications)!
Page 43: Write less code: use Firebase (Auth and Notifications)!
Page 44: Write less code: use Firebase (Auth and Notifications)!
Page 45: Write less code: use Firebase (Auth and Notifications)!
Page 46: Write less code: use Firebase (Auth and Notifications)!
Page 47: Write less code: use Firebase (Auth and Notifications)!
Page 48: Write less code: use Firebase (Auth and Notifications)!
Page 49: Write less code: use Firebase (Auth and Notifications)!
Page 50: Write less code: use Firebase (Auth and Notifications)!

ISTHENEW

Page 51: Write less code: use Firebase (Auth and Notifications)!
Page 52: Write less code: use Firebase (Auth and Notifications)!
Page 53: Write less code: use Firebase (Auth and Notifications)!
Page 54: Write less code: use Firebase (Auth and Notifications)!

DEMO TIME!